Abstract

SW Enterprises, LLC has proven its drying technology to the commercial laundry industry. This technology is currently used in a commercial 75# drying system and dries laundry in industry standard times, while requiring no venting and producing less lint. The AdvanceDry75, using this patented heat pump technology, provides warm, dry air to the drying drum by taking the exhaust air, dehumidifying it and reheating it. Using standard components, including a PLC, coil pack, heat plates, and a compressor, this system is adaptable to many sizes and configurations. This proposal is to adapt this technology into a system that will operate aboard a ship in a modular configuration.
